Environment Park
Environment Park is a Technology Park that has been active for over 20 years in environmental innovation and sustainability. We are a private company with public shareholders. Among our shareholders are local institutions and utilities. Environment Park operates in a free market regime. Environment Park’s vision is to develop and promote environmental sustainability as a driver for competitiveness. To do this, our mission is to be a reference point for public and private actors engaged in innovation towards environmental sustainability. Environment Park’s activity is divided in two areas: The management of the Technology Park, which hosts companies and laboratories, a Convention Center, services for the Park community and green spaces. The development of innovation services dedicated to companies and public administrations that want to invest in environmental innovation.
Microla
In July 2006, Microla Optoelectronics s.r.l. emerges as a Politecnico di Torino spin-off company, offering solid state laser sources. It was the consequence of a group of engineers and physicists with the belief that laser sources can (and will) play a key role in the industrial environment and economic recovery. Throughout the years, Microla has focused its attention into laser processing and engraving. This has led to the creation of fully functional equipments such as the "Laser Ready", and other systems of laser processing tailored to meet customer requirements. Microla consolidates constantly the skills of physicists and engineers for the development of new optical and electronic systems. In 2012 we acquired a patent on an innovative system of optic reading, by means of a laser probe, to obtain the oscillating frequency of micro-mechanic structures (MEMS). Microla takes advantage of its expertise in three different sectors (Optics, Laser and Electronics) to study and develop hi-tech solutions aimed to resolve particular industrial requirements in different manufacturing sectors.

Dream
DREAM is an international company in the field of dedicated software and services. Our company provides technical expertise in petroleum engineering for the characterization and operation of gas and oil reservoirs around the world. The concept of DREAM was conceived by a group of researchers from Politecnico di Torino together with technicians already active in the petroleum industry who foresaw the entrepreneurial potential of their abilities combined. In fact, DREAM was the first spin-off of Politecnico di Torino. Over the last decade, DREAM experts have successfully worked together in research and development of both theoretical studies and industrial applications. DREAM has become a trusted partner to interpret and manage static and dynamic data and determine the best development strategy for each hydrocarbon reservoir.
